Michael Megaly, MD, Presents Programs at International Conference

Aug 12, 2022

Michael Magaly, MD, MS, FACC, FSCAI, interventional cardiologist with Willis-Knighton Cardiology, presented and was a panelist at the Cardiovascular Innovations Foundation annual meeting in Denver, Colorado. The conference brings together healthcare practitioners from around the world to learn the newest techniques and advanced coronary procedures.

Dr. Megaly specializes in the treatment of complex coronary artery disease for patients who have chronic total occlusion (CTO) or 100 percent blockage. His presentation was on the retrograde approach used to open totally blocked vessels. This technique is a complex procedure that requires expert care from highly experienced physicians. Dr. Megaly also presented on cardiogenic shock, a life-threatening condition most often caused by a severe heart attack in which the heart suddenly can’t pump enough blood to meet the body’s needs.

As a panelist, Dr. Megaly participated in discussions with clinicians on a variety of challenging cases that required complex coronary interventions, and the occurrence and management of complications during procedures.

Dr. Megaly often presents as a faculty member and an expert panelist at prestigious interventional cardiology conferences. An author or co-author of more than 150 manuscripts and multiple chapters in different CTO intervention books, he says these meetings and conferences are important.

“The field of interventional cardiology is advancing every day and in my specific field – complex coronary interventions and chronic total occlusions – we strive daily to advance it,” he said. “This only happens with further research and for us to educate other physicians on how to perform these procedures at meetings and conferences.”

Dr. Megaly says conferences like the Cardiovascular Innovations Foundation meeting are a way to bring the latest technology and techniques from around the world to Willis-Knighton Health System and our community, and improve patient care.
